GDP‐fucose transporter SLC35C1: a potential regulatory role in cytosolic GDP‐fucose and fucosylated glycan synthesis

open access: yesFEBS Open Bio, EarlyView.
The inactivation of SLC35C1 (GDP‐fucose transporter) and enzymes involved in GDP‐fucose biosynthesis was studied. Fucose supplementation increases the level of GDP‐fucose to abnormal, millimolar values in the absence of the TSTA3 protein and SLC35C1 in contrast to the GMDS/SLC35C1 double mutant.

Short peptide perturbs spermatogenesis via immune microenvironment dysregulation and mitochondrial imbalance

open access: yesFEBS Open Bio, EarlyView.
In the blood–testis barrier, occludin is crucial for tight junctions. This study demonstrates that occludin‐targeting short peptides disrupt junction integrity, inducing immune cell infiltration, tumor necrosis factor‐α/interleukin‐6 secretion and mitochondrial dysfunction, ultimately triggering apoptosis.
